How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 1.15 units per square kilometre against 1.11 units per square kilometre in Germany, a difference of 0.04 units per square kilometre.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 22 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Germany ahead.
Bangladesh ranks 33rd and Germany ranks 35th of 197 countries.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Germany |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 0.2721 units per square kilometre | 0.7797 units per square kilometre | 0.5076 units per square kilometre | Germany |
| 2000s | 0.4872 units per square kilometre | 0.945 units per square kilometre | 0.4578 units per square kilometre | Germany |
| 2010s | 0.675 units per square kilometre | 1.03 units per square kilometre | 0.355 units per square kilometre | Germany |
| 2020s | 1.04 units per square kilometre | 1.1 units per square kilometre | 0.0563 units per square kilometre | Germany |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
